Job Title: Medical Director - Geriatric Medicine

We are seeking a full-time Board-Certified Internist or Family Medicine physician with expertise in geriatrics for the Medical Director position at a community-based PACE program in beautiful Pensacola Florida. Our facility serves individuals aged 55 and older who require nursing home care yet can live safely in the community offering a unique approach to support independence and dignity for seniors. Join a dedicated team committed to providing a full continuum of care ensuring seniors receive all necessary medical and supportive services in their homes.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Conduct comprehensive assessments and develop care plans for new participants.
  • Evaluate applicants to the PACE program and contribute to Intake and Assessment decisions.
  • Discuss medical conditions and care planning with participants and their families.
  • Foster collaboration across interdisciplinary teams and supervise Primary Care Providers and Advanced Practice Providers.
  • Provide direction and support for nursing treatment plans.
  • Engage in team and family conferences to aid decision-making processes.
  • Educate participants and families on health maintenance and chronic conditions.
  • Perform physical examinations and interpret laboratory and diagnostic results.
  • Participate in provider on-call rotation as required.

Qualifications:

  • Current and active plenary physician license to practice in Florida.
  • Board Certification in Internal Medicine or Family Practice required; Geriatrics certification preferred.
  • Experience or added qualifications in geriatrics preferred.
  • Current CDS Certification and DEA Registration required.
  • Supervisory experience required.
  • Documented experience working with a frail or elderly population for a minimum of one year required.
  • Strong skills in physical assessment and chronic disease management for older adults required.
  • Desire to work in a creative and alternative healthcare setting required.
  • Able to manage changing priorities based on participant needs required.
